Estimated Price Range
$1,200 - $2,800 (smaller scope)
$3,500 - $7,500 (larger scope)
| Project Type |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Basic Water Filter Installation | $1,200 - $2,800 |
| Reverse Osmosis System | $2,500 - $6,000 |
| Water Softening System | $2,000 - $4,500 |
| Water Treatment System Replacement | $3,000 - $7,500 |
| Well Water Filtration | $2,000 - $5,000 |
| Whole House Water Treatment | $4,000 - $10,000 |
Factors Affecting Pricing
Water treatment services in Hastings, FL, encompass a range of solutions designed to improve water quality for residential and commercial properties. Understanding typical project scopes can help in planning and comparing options for water filtration, purification, and system installation or upgrades.
- Materials used may include filtration media, piping, tanks, and treatment appliances, selected based on water source and quality requirements.
- Project size and scope vary from small point-of-use filters to large-scale whole-house systems, depending on the property size and water needs.
- Labor complexity depends on system type, existing infrastructure, and accessibility, influencing overall installation time and effort.
- Permitting requirements can differ based on local regulations and the scope of work, particularly for larger or municipal-connected systems.
- Additional options may include water softeners, mineral removal, odor control, and maintenance packages, which can be added to standard systems for enhanced water quality.
